Ciena Corporation (CIEN) is a leading network technology company that designs, manufactures, and sells hardware, software, and services to telecommunications carriers, hyperscale data centers, and enterprises worldwide. While not a traditional ETF, CIEN offers concentrated exposure to the optical networking and communications sector, which is critical for AI and cloud infrastructure. In my view, the company's core segments—platforms like optical transport and packet networking, software such as blue planet automation, and services—form a focused portfolio well-positioned for these trends.
Key exposures are 100% in technology and communications equipment, with heavy weighting toward AI-enabled optical solutions like WaveLogic coherent optics. Top revenue contributors come from sales to hyperscalers and cloud providers, which have driven recent growth. This structure explains why CIEN is particularly sensitive to AI data center buildouts and telecom upgrades, often amplifying price moves tied to broader tech sector developments.
Over the last 30 days, CIEN's price climbed from a close of $415.39 on April 1, 2026, to $527.58 on April 30, 2026, marking a +27% gain. The move followed a clear uptrend with moderate volatility, accelerating in late April alongside broader tech strength.
For the quarter, CIEN advanced +91% from $276.52 on February 3, 2026, to the recent $527.58 close. This steady uptrend included sharp gains after Q1 earnings, with any pullbacks quickly absorbed, which reflects strong bullish sentiment in my assessment.
CIEN's 30-day surge built on momentum from its fiscal Q1 2026 earnings beat, where revenue reached a record $1.43 billion (up 33% year-over-year) and adjusted EPS doubled to $1.35. Strong order intake also pushed the backlog higher, signaling sustained demand.
One thing that stands out is AI data center infrastructure spending by hyperscalers, which has boosted demand for CIEN's high-speed optical gear. The quarterly +91% rally stemmed from robust macroeconomic tailwinds in AI and cloud computing, where Ciena's optical networking solutions play an essential role in high-bandwidth data centers. Q1 results showed 33% revenue growth and raised full-year 2026 guidance, sparking the initial upward leg.
Longer-term trends like hyperscaler capex expansion and AI model training demands amplified the gains. Institutional flows into tech names and sector rotation into communications equipment provided additional momentum.
